I have noticed while opening the passenger door it rubs a little on the front quarter panel. There is about a 3 inch rub mark on the edge of my quarter panel. My repair manual states that an adjustment on the door requires the passenger wheel be taken off. I don't want to do that much work to fix this small of a problem. Anyone have an easier way to do this?

i'm sorry but this bugs me...if its the front "quarter panel" you have one strange GP... its a fender... fenders=bolted on/Quarter panels=welded...just to clarify that. and as far as taking the tire off...you might be able to loosen all the bolts and slide it forward but it would be easier to take the tire off. and check your door gaps, if their not consistent on the front and back side then you might wanna adjust the door and not the fender.
